Understanding APK Files and Installation
Let's talk about the magic behind apknicoo – the APK files themselves. An APK, or Android Package Kit, is basically the file format used by Android to distribute and install mobile apps. When you download an app from the Google Play Store, your device is actually downloading and installing an APK file behind the scenes. So, when you visit a site like apknicoo, you're essentially downloading these files directly. Now, installing an APK manually is a straightforward process, but it requires a small tweak in your device's settings. You need to enable the option to install apps from 'Unknown Sources.' You can usually find this setting under Settings > Security or Settings > Apps & Notifications > Special app access > Install unknown apps (the exact path can vary depending on your Android version and device manufacturer). Be really careful with this setting, guys. It's like leaving your front door unlocked if you forget to disable it after installing the APK. Once enabled, you can download the APK file from apknicoo, and when you tap on the downloaded file (usually found in your device's 'Downloads' folder), your phone will prompt you to install it. Read the permissions the app requests during installation. If anything seems suspicious or unnecessary, it's best to cancel the installation. After the installation is complete, it's a good practice to go back to your settings and disable the 'Unknown Sources' option again to protect your device from potentially malicious apps. Understanding this process helps you appreciate the flexibility apknicoo offers, but it also underscores the importance of being vigilant about your device's security. It’s about taking control of your app installations, but doing so responsibly.
The Pros and Cons of Using Apknicoo
Like anything in life, using a platform like apknicoo comes with its own set of advantages and disadvantages. Let's break it down so you can make an informed decision. On the pro side, the biggest draw is undeniably the vast library of apps. You can find apps that aren't available on the Play Store, older versions, and even modded applications that offer extra features or remove annoying ads. This level of customization and access is unparalleled for many users. It's also a great resource for testing apps or finding specific tools that developers might need. For users with older devices, finding compatible older versions of apps can breathe new life into them, improving performance and usability. The community aspect, where available, can also be beneficial, offering insights and discussions about different apps. However, we absolutely cannot ignore the cons. The most significant is security risk. Downloading APKs from unofficial sources bypasses Google's security vetting process. This means there's a higher chance of downloading malware, viruses, or spyware disguised as legitimate apps. Modded apps, in particular, can be risky as their original code has been tampered with. Another con is the potential for instability or bugs. Apps downloaded this way might not be optimized for your specific device or Android version, leading to crashes or poor performance. There's also the ethical and legal gray area, especially with modded apps. Downloading copyrighted or paid apps for free is illegal and harms developers. Apknicoo itself might face legal challenges depending on the content it hosts. Lastly, updates can be a hassle. You usually have to manually download and install updates for apps obtained from apknicoo, unlike the seamless automatic updates you get from the Play Store. So, while apknicoo offers incredible freedom and access, it demands a higher level of responsibility and caution from its users.
